ASP Transactions on Psychology and Education
ASP Transactions on Psychology and Education (2790-2625) is dedicated to publishing high-quality research that explores the intersections of psychology and education. The journal aims to advance understanding in these fields by addressing both theoretical and practical aspects of learning, cognition, behavior, and emotional well-being in educational settings. It welcomes empirical studies, reviews, and theoretical papers that contribute to the development of innovative educational practices, interventions, and psychological models. The journal serves as a platform for researchers, educators, and practitioners to share insights and foster interdisciplinary dialogue to improve educational outcomes and enhance psychological well-being across diverse populations.

ASP Transactions on Neural Information Computing
ASP Transactions on Neural Information Computing (ISSN: 2789-0511) aims to publish high-quality research on the intersection of neural networks, information processing, and computational intelligence. The journal focuses on novel algorithms, models, and applications of neural computing, including but not limited to deep learning, reinforcement learning, bio-inspired computing, and cognitive computing. It encourages interdisciplinary studies that bridge theory and practical implementations, addressing real-world challenges in areas such as artificial intelligence, robotics, data analytics, and neuroinformatics. Through rigorous peer review, the journal seeks to advance the understanding and application of neural information computing, fostering innovation and collaboration across academia and industry.
